Casey Shea and the boys came up on our office roof and rocked “Chelsea”. Of course we were busted mid-song by our kind and benevelont landlord who let them finish the song. Turned out they were standing on top of the skylight, with 2 inches of rubber between them and the glass structure underneath, but no one died! Totally worth it! Song Of The Day: Iron & Wine - Walking Far From Home Sometimes one great lyrical line makes me want to check out an entire album I wasn’t that interested in before. In this case it was “I was walking far from home, but I carried your letters all the while,” which somehow touched me and painted a vivid picture. Beautiful.
